ultimateimp – NVIDIA has released an update to its DLSS 4.5 technology, introducing new features designed to boost frame rates on RTX 50 series graphics cards. The update builds on the earlier Super Resolution release this year and focuses on improving performance through AI-driven frame generation. NVIDIA stated that the technology aims to deliver smoother path-traced gaming experiences across high-refresh displays.

The update introduces two major features, DLSS 4.5 Dynamic Multi Frame Generation and DLSS 4.5 Multi Frame Generation 6X. These additions are intended to maximize performance in demanding gaming environments. According to NVIDIA, the features support advanced display capabilities, including 4K 240Hz OLED monitors and 1080p or 1440p displays operating at 360Hz or higher.

Dynamic Multi Frame Generation functions as an adaptive system that adjusts performance in real time. NVIDIA compared the feature to an automatic transmission system for graphics processing. Instead of applying a fixed frame multiplier, it dynamically balances refresh rate, image quality, and responsiveness. This allows the system to adapt based on workload and display specifications.

The feature also ensures that frame output does not exceed a monitor’s native refresh rate. For example, a system will not generate 240 frames per second on a 120Hz display. This approach helps optimize GPU performance while maintaining efficient resource usage. It also reduces unnecessary processing that would not improve the visible output.

The second feature, Multi Frame Generation 6X, is designed to deliver higher performance gains. Built on NVIDIA’s second-generation transformer model, it increases the frame multiplier to as much as six times. This allows the system to generate up to five additional frames for each natively rendered frame on RTX 50 series GPUs.

NVIDIA stated that this feature can boost 4K frame rates by up to 35 percent while maintaining minimal impact on responsiveness. Improvements in frame pacing and image quality also contribute to smoother visual output. These enhancements are particularly relevant for users running graphically intensive games with advanced lighting techniques.

Despite these gains, DLSS 4.5 does not increase the native rendering speed of a game. Instead, it uses artificial intelligence to generate intermediate frames between rendered ones. These frames are based on predicted motion and visual continuity within a scene. This method reduces the computational burden while improving perceived smoothness.

However, AI-generated frames can sometimes introduce visual inconsistencies. Artifacts may appear in scenes with fine details such as rain, hair, or thin objects like wires. While these issues are generally limited, they remain a known limitation of frame interpolation technologies.

The DLSS 4.5 update is now available for NVIDIA RTX 50 series graphics cards. NVIDIA also confirmed that several titles will support the new Multi Frame Generation features. These include 007 First Light, scheduled for release on May 27, Directive 8020, arriving on May 12, as well as CONTROL Resonant and Tides of Annihilation.
